The stock is hovering just above its established support level near $0.87, while the resistance zone around $0.97 has capped any recovery attempts over the past few weeks. Trading volumes during this period have been below the stock’s historical average, suggesting a lack of conviction among both bulls and bears, and that the current price action may be largely driven by retail sentiment rather than institutional positioning. From a sector perspective, Ryde operates in the competitive ride-hailing and mobility space, where investor focus remains on profitability timelines and regulatory developments. The broader peer group has experienced mixed performance this month, with some names benefiting from updated city-level policies, while others have been weighed down by rising operational costs. For Ryde, the lack of company-specific news has left the stock more sensitive to these broader sector headwinds and general market risk appetite. The recent move lower may reflect profit-taking after a short-lived uptick earlier in the month, as traders reassess near-term catalysts. With the stock near support, any further weakness could lead to a test of the $0.87 level, while a sustained rebound would likely require a catalyst to break above the $0.97 resistance. The stock has been trading within a defined range, with the $0.87 level serving as a notable support zone where buyers have historically stepped in. On the upside, resistance around $0.97 has capped advances in recent weeks, creating a tight consolidation pattern. This range-bound behavior suggests a period of indecision, with neither bulls nor bears gaining clear control. From a trend perspective, the stock is attempting to build a base after a period of downward pressure. The price has formed a series of higher lows near support, which could indicate a potential shift in momentum if it can break above resistance. Volume has been relatively subdued during this consolidation, hinting at a lack of conviction from either direction. Technical indicators are broadly mixed, with momentum oscillators hovering near neutral levels—not yet signaling overbought or oversold conditions. The relative strength index is in the middle range, suggesting the stock is not stretched in either direction. The key question for technicians is whether Ryde can challenge the $0.97 resistance with conviction. A sustained move above this level would likely signal strengthening demand, while a breakdown below $0.87 could expose the stock to further downside. For now, the price action remains trapped, awaiting a catalyst to break the stalemate. Traders may watch for an increase in volume to confirm the next directional move.
